Remembering Rosa / Erinnerung an Rosa

Every time I leave my house I pass the next street, Rosa-Luxemburg-Straße.

Until now I hadn’t given it much thought, but today is exactly 150 since her birth, and I noted an online symposium which started educating me about this remarkable woman.

The event describes her as “a towering figure of the classical movement - a brilliant thinker, sharp-tongued rhetorician, and trailblazing leader of the proletarian cause”.

It goes on to note that “She was, by all accounts, a truly unique figure. A Jew, a Polish woman, physically disabled and politically an irreconcilable Marxist - the obstacles to her pursuing her aims in life were legion, yet she rose to become one of the paramount leaders of the largest and strongest socialist movement in the Western world, German Social Democracy”.
